Description
This easy Chicken and Dumplings with Biscuits recipe is a comforting one-pot meal featuring tender shredded chicken, flavorful vegetables, and fluffy biscuit dumplings simmered in a creamy broth. Perfect for a hearty family dinner, it combines simple ingredients like rotisserie chicken, cream of chicken soup, and buttermilk biscuits to create a delicious Southern-inspired dish with minimal effort.
Ingredients
Scale
Soup Base
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1 large yellow onion, diced
- 3 stalks celery, sliced
- ½ cup matchstick carrots
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 3 cups cooked and shredded chicken (rotisserie chicken recommended)
- 40 oz chicken broth
- 8 oz evaporated milk or half and half
- 1 (10.5 oz) can cream of chicken soup
- Salt and freshly cracked black pepper, to taste
Dumplings
- 1 (16.3 oz) can buttermilk biscuits (optional: add an extra 5 oz can for more dumplings)
- ¼ cup all-purpose flour
Instructions
- Sauté the vegetables: In a large heavy-bottomed pot, melt the butter over medium-high heat. Add diced onion, sliced celery, matchstick carrots, and minced garlic. Cook, stirring often, until the vegetables are tender, about 6 to 8 minutes.
- Add the chicken and liquids: Stir in the shredded cooked chicken, chicken broth, evaporated milk (or half and half), and the can of cream of chicken soup.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er. Season with salt and freshly cracked black pepper to taste.
- Prepare the biscuit dumplings: Cut each buttermilk biscuit into four equal pieces. Lightly toss these biscuit pieces in the all-purpose flour to coat them evenly.
- Cook the dumplings: Gently add the floured biscuit pieces to the simmering soup. Lightly press them under the broth using a spoon or spatula. Cover the pot with a lid and cook the dumplings for about 8 to 10 minutes. During cooking, if the dumplings stick together, break them apart and press them back under the broth.
- Check for doneness and serve: Test one dumpling piece to ensure it is cooked through and no longer raw in the center. Once done, serve the chicken and dumplings immediately while hot and comforting.
Notes
- Using a rotisserie chicken saves time and adds great flavor.
- You can add an extra can of biscuits if you prefer more dumplings.
- Evaporated milk gives a richer broth, but half and half can be substituted.
- For a thicker broth, adjust the amount of chicken broth accordingly.
- Make sure to cook the dumplings thoroughly to avoid raw centers.
